Overview

Cavnue designs and builds intelligent road infrastructure that supports connected and autonomous vehicles. Its offerings include both physical road systems and digital coordination layers that enable safe operation, reduce traffic, promote vehicle sharing, and support sustainability. The infrastructure is designed to connect vehicles with road-side technology and centralized control to optimize traffic flow and safety, rather than relying only on standalone vehicle tech. Unlike other players that focus solely on vehicle software or hardware, Cavnue integrates roadway design with digital networks to create a coordinated mobility ecosystem. The company's goal is to redefine how people move by making roads safer, less congested, and better suited for autonomous and connected vehicles through joint public-private collaborations with government bodies and AV developers.

Consor acquires smart road technology leader Cavnue to accelerate infrastructure modernisation

Consor Engineers, a North American infrastructure firm backed by New Mountain Capital, has acquired Cavnue, a leader in smart road technologies. The acquisition strengthens Consor's capabilities in infrastructure modernisation across resiliency, reliability, sustainability and security. Cavnue's AI-enabled platform creates digital twins of roadway environments using sensors, cameras and digital infrastructure to provide real-time traffic operations and hazard visibility. The company, which was incubated by Sidewalk Infrastructure Partners, has deployed projects across the United States. The combined entity will integrate Cavnue's digital roadway technologies with Consor's transportation engineering expertise to accelerate deployment of smart road solutions. Consor employs 1,800 people and serves state transportation departments, municipalities and utilities throughout the US and Canada. New Mountain Capital manages nearly $60 billion in assets.
